#a3c557 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a3c557 is composed of 63.9% red, 77.3%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 78.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.7% and a lightness of 55.7%. #a3c557 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ffae with #478b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#a3c557 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a3c557 has RGB values of R:163, G:197,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 10732887.

Hex triplet a3c557 #a3c557
RGB Decimal 163, 197, 87 rgb(163,197,87)
RGB Percent 63.9, 77.3, 34.1 rgb(63.9%,77.3%,34.1%)
CMYK 17, 0, 56, 23
HSL 78.5°, 48.7, 55.7 hsl(78.5,48.7%,55.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 78.5°, 55.8, 77.3
Web Safe 99cc66 #99cc66
CIE-LAB 75.081, -28.198, 50.577
XYZ 36.79, 48.407, 16.422
xyY 0.362, 0.476, 48.407
CIE-LCH 75.081, 57.907, 119.141
CIE-LUV 75.081, -16.244, 66.458
Hunter-Lab 69.575, -27.368, 34.708
Binary 10100011, 11000101, 01010111

Shades and Tints of #a3c557

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060702 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f7 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a3c557 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#aeaeae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#acb39d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d0bc5c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#e5b466 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#b6bcca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#bfbf5a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#cdba61 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#afbfa0 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
